技术文摘
ADO.NET3.5研究感受
ADO.NET3.5研究感受
ADO.NET是.NET框架中用于数据访问的关键技术,而ADO.NET 3.5作为一个重要版本,有着独特的魅力和实用价值。在对其进行深入研究后,我有着诸多深刻的感受。
从数据访问的便捷性来看,ADO.NET 3.5提供了丰富的类和方法。它允许开发人员通过简单的代码实现与各种数据源的连接,无论是关系型数据库如SQL Server,还是其他类型的数据源。例如,使用SqlConnection类可以轻松地建立与SQL Server数据库的连接,再配合SqlCommand类执行SQL语句,数据的查询、插入、更新和删除操作变得高效而流畅。这种便捷性大大提高了开发效率,让开发人员能够更专注于业务逻辑的实现。
在数据处理方面,ADO.NET 3.5的数据集(DataSet)概念非常强大。数据集可以看作是内存中的数据库,它能够缓存从数据源获取的数据,使得开发人员可以在离线状态下对数据进行操作。这对于需要在网络不稳定环境下工作的应用程序来说,无疑是一个巨大的优势。通过数据集,我们可以灵活地对数据进行筛选、排序和修改,然后再将更改同步回数据源。
然而,ADO.NET 3.5也并非完美无缺。在面对大规模数据处理时,它可能会面临性能挑战。例如,当需要处理海量数据时,数据集的内存占用可能会成为问题。它的学习曲线对于初学者来说可能有些陡峭,需要花费一定的时间和精力来掌握其各种类和方法的使用。
尽管存在一些不足,但ADO.NET 3.5仍然是一个非常优秀的数据访问技术。它在.NET开发领域有着广泛的应用,为开发人员提供了强大的数据访问能力。通过深入研究ADO.NET 3.5,我不仅掌握了一种实用的技术,更对数据访问和处理有了更深入的理解。在未来的开发工作中,我相信ADO.NET 3.5将继续发挥重要作用,帮助我开发出更高效、更稳定的应用程序。
TAGS: 技术探索 研究 ADO.NET3.5 感受
- CSS 选择器性能的真实探究
- GoFrame 的 Garray 与 PHP 的 Array 谁更好用?我为何青睐前者
- 手把手助你开发 Starter ,点对点为你阐释原理
- Spring AOP 切入点 Pointcut API 的详细介绍与使用
- Go 语言中利用 WaitGroup 实现并发控制
- DeepTime:元学习模型在时间序列预测中的应用
- 保护您的 CI/CD 管道之法
- 面试官:GET 与 POST 最本质区别何在?
- 探究 Bean 注入 Spring 的多种方式
- Node.js 应用的全链路追踪技术——全链路信息存储解析
- JavaScript 新特性完整指南:从 ES2016 到 ES2023
- 再度探讨 B-Tree 的 Golang 实现
- 为何相同代码我无法运行而同事可以
- 自建 MongoDB 实践:探究 MongoDB 复制集
- 程序员必备:Markdown 备忘单